#include <stdarg.h>
#include <windef.h>
#include <winuser.h>
#include <ndk/kbd.h>
Go to the source code of this file.
◆ ACUTE_CHAR
◆ ACUTE_GRAVE
◆ BACKSLASH_BAR
◆ CCEDIL
◆ CIRC_CHAR
◆ CLASSIC_QUOTES
◆ DEADTRANS
◆ GRAVE_CHAR
◆ KMEXT
◆ KNUMS
◆ MATH_RELATE
#define MATH_RELATE VK_OEM_102 |
◆ ORDERN_SUPERSCRIPT
◆ QUOTE
◆ ROSDATA
◆ TIDLE_CHAR
◆ TIDLE_CIRC
◆ TREMA_CHAR
◆ VK_EMPTY
#define VK_EMPTY 0xff /* The non-existent VK */ |
◆ vk_master
◆ WIN32_NO_STATUS
◆ KbdLayerDescriptor()
Definition at line 566 of file kbdpo.c.
566 {
568}
ROSDATA KBDTABLES keyboard_layout_table
◆ dead_key_names
Initial value:= {
L"\x005e" L"Circunflexo",
}
Definition at line 523 of file kbdpo.c.
◆ deadkey
◆ extcode0_to_vk
◆ extcode1_to_vk
Initial value:
Definition at line 212 of file kbdpo.c.
◆ extended_key_names
◆ key_names
◆ key_to_chars_2mod
ROSDATA VK_TO_WCHARS2 key_to_chars_2mod[] |
◆ key_to_chars_3mod
ROSDATA VK_TO_WCHARS3 key_to_chars_3mod[] |
Initial value:= {
{
VK_BACK, 0, {
'\b',
'\b', 0x7f} },
{ 0,0 }
}
Definition at line 330 of file kbdpo.c.
◆ key_to_chars_4mod
ROSDATA VK_TO_WCHARS4 key_to_chars_4mod[] |
Initial value:= {
{
'2', 0, {
'2',
'"',
WCH_NONE,
'@' } },
{
'3', 0, {
'3',
'#',
WCH_NONE, 0xa3 } },
{
'4', 0, {
'4',
'$',
WCH_NONE, 0xa7 } },
{
'7', 0, {
'7',
'/',
WCH_NONE, 0x7b } },
{
'8', 0, {
'8',
'(',
WCH_NONE, 0x5b } },
{
'9', 0, {
'9',
')',
WCH_NONE, 0x5d } },
{
'0', 0, {
'0',
'=',
WCH_NONE, 0x7d } },
{ 0, 0 }
}
Definition at line 339 of file kbdpo.c.
◆ keyboard_layout_table
◆ keypad_numbers
ROSDATA VK_TO_WCHARS1 keypad_numbers[] |
Initial value:
Definition at line 247 of file kbdpo.c.
◆ modifier_bits
Initial value:= {
6,
}
ROSDATA VK_TO_BIT modifier_keys[]
Definition at line 240 of file kbdpo.c.
◆ modifier_keys
Initial value:
Definition at line 233 of file kbdpo.c.
◆ scancode_to_vk
◆ vk_to_wchar_master_table
Initial value:= {
{ 0,0,0 }
}
ROSDATA VK_TO_WCHARS1 keypad_numbers[]
ROSDATA VK_TO_WCHARS4 key_to_chars_4mod[]
ROSDATA VK_TO_WCHARS3 key_to_chars_3mod[]
ROSDATA VK_TO_WCHARS2 key_to_chars_2mod[]
Definition at line 358 of file kbdpo.c.